Default 4G63 reliability

Well I'm considering picking up a 1G Eclipse GSX, and I was wondering what your impressions of the 4G63 are. I've always been a rotard, and I'm used to the rotary reliability. What are the 4G's like. I've heard they tap out at 180K is that true? Also what kind of power can the stock block handle. I know a built engine can craank out 400 whp reliability, but I was just going to slap this thing together and make it a fun daily driver. Let me know your experianced impressions.
